iQOO Z11 has been introduced to offer a big battery, a smooth display, and excellent performance all in a single smartphone. Its major highlights include a 6.83-inch 3D Curved AMOLED display, a 144Hz refresh rate, and a 9020mAh battery. Powered by the Snapdragon 7s Gen 4 chipset, it delivers good performance in both gaming and daily use. Furthermore, IP68/IP69 protection, stereo speakers, AI features, and Android 16-based OriginOS 6 make this phone even more interesting. Another noteworthy feature is that despite having a large battery, it maintains a thickness of just 8.3mm.

Design & Build
Upon picking up the iQOO Z11, it doesn't really feel like a phone with a massive battery. Even with an 8.3mm thickness and 213g weight, iQOO has handled the weight management very well. It feels comfortable to hold and use in hand.
The phone's design delivers a premium feel. On the back panel, iQOO's signature-inspired camera design has been provided. The two camera modules are placed together to appear as one large camera eye, giving the phone a unique look.
Since the side frames and edges are curved, holding the phone is also comfortable. The case provided in the box fits the phone well too.
The iQOO Z11 is available in colour options like Cosmic Black and Glacier Blue. As for durability, having IP68/IP69 protection is an added advantage.
Display – The Biggest Highlight
One of the biggest highlights of this phone is its display.
The iQOO Z11 features a 6.83-inch 3D Curved AMOLED display. It comes with a 1260 × 2800 resolution and a 144Hz refresh rate.
Thanks to the 144Hz refresh rate, scrolling, animations, and supported games look extremely smooth. Touch response is also responsive.
Regarding display brightness, the screen is clearly readable even under outdoor and direct sunlight conditions. Specifications mention support for up to a peak brightness of 5000 nits.
Furthermore, with minimal bezels provided, the screen-to-body ratio looks good. It delivers an immersive viewing experience when watching movies, YouTube videos, and playing games.

Performance & Gaming
In terms of performance, the iQOO Z11 is a highly capable smartphone.
It is equipped with the Snapdragon 7s Gen 4 chipset and Adreno 810 GPU. Good performance is achieved in daily usage, multitasking, and gaming.
In gaming, the phone delivers good performance depending on graphics and performance requirements. Thanks to the 144Hz display, supported games and the scrolling experience feel even smoother.
The use of UFS 3.1 storage also aids in quick app loading and overall responsiveness.
Battery – Massive Capacity
The battery is another major attraction of the iQOO Z11.
It packs a massive 9020mAh battery. Despite having such a large battery capacity, it is noteworthy that the phone maintains an 8.3mm thickness.
For heavy users, this battery capacity will be a massive advantage. It helps reduce battery anxiety during gaming, video streaming, and regular usage.
However, while providing 90W charging for such a large battery is good, in our opinion, it would have been even better if the charging speed was higher.
Additionally, features like bypass charging and reverse wired charging support are also provided.
Software Experience
The iQOO Z11 comes with Android 16 and OriginOS 6.0.
The software experience overall is smooth. Although some features and customisation options might be fewer compared to the China version, the software experience is quite good for day-to-day usage.
Bluetooth, notifications, and necessary connectivity features are well provided.
The minimal presence of distractions like lock screen advertisements is a positive point for user experience. Nevertheless, it would be better if the software experience was even cleaner.
While two years of OS updates were offered previously, providing 3 years of OS updates on this model is a good improvement.
In terms of warranty, a 1-year warranty is provided.

Camera
The camera setup features a 50MP main camera and an 8MP ultrawide camera.
The main camera is capable of taking good photos in daylight conditions. In scenarios with proper outdoor lighting, image quality and details are satisfactory.
The ultrawide camera also delivers good results in outdoor conditions. It is useful when taking wide-angle shots.
However, regarding the selfie camera, despite having a 32MP sensor, in our opinion, the selfie performance could have been even better considering the other specifications of this phone.
For video recording, both the main and selfie cameras support up to 4K at 30fps.
